Autonomous end-to-end CUDA kernel development and optimization workflow. Use this skill whenever the user wants to write, optimize, or speed up a CUDA kernel/operator against a reference — whether they say "optimize this kernel", "improve GPU throughput", "beat PyTorch baseline", "speed up my CUDA op", "auto-tune this kernel", are iterating on kernel.cu / kernel.cpp / kernel.py in a benchmark framework (FlashInfer, KernelBench, MLSys contests), or are asking how to structure kernel optimization experiments. Covers the full 3-phase workflow: setup/baseline → hypothesize-implement-eval-commit loop with keep/revert discipline → submission. Explicitly pairs with `cuda-roofline-strategy` for choosing what to try next, `cuda-kernel-techniques` for the catalog of proven techniques, `cuda-agent-team` for multi-agent parallel mode, and `ncu-cuda-profiling` for collecting NCU data.
